- Most lenders will lend you up to 75% or 80% of the appraised value of your home, but some will go higher. (kiplinger.com)
- Design-builders may ask for a down payment of up to 25% or 33% of the job cost, says the NARI. (kiplinger.com)
- On jumbo loans of more than $636,150, you'll be able to borrow up to 80% of the home's completed value. (kiplinger.com)
- The average fixed rate for a home-equity loan was recently 5.27%, and the average variable rate for a HELOC was 5.49%, according to Bankrate.com. (kiplinger.com)
- A final payment of, say, 5% to 10% will be due when the space is livable and usable (your contract probably will say "substantial completion"). (kiplinger.com)

These factors can help you make a decision about which projects to take on first.
-
Your budget. You can start small if you have limited funds. One room can be tackled at a time such as painting walls or changing flooring. For major renovations, you can either hire a contractor who specializes on kitchen remodeling or save money.
-
Your priorities. You decide what you are going to do with your home. One issue can become a major problem quickly, so it's important to choose a single area. It is possible to end up replacing your roof sooner than anticipated if your roof leaks whenever it rains.
-
Your timeline. Consider your timeline. For example, if you're looking to buy a new place next year, you probably wouldn't want to install hardwood floors or replace your bathroom fixtures right away. These updates might be best left until you are ready to move out of your current house.
-
Your skills. If you lack certain skills needed to perform a given project, find someone else to handle them. If your carpentry skills don't allow you to build custom cabinets, then it might be possible to hire a cabinetmaker to help you.
